Steve Ellcey a09411756f Use XSTAT_IS_XSTAT64 in generic xstat functions
* sysdeps/unix/sysv/linux/generic/wordsize-32/fxstat.c: Do not define
	fxstat if XSTAT_IS_XSTAT64 is set to non-zero.
	* sysdeps/unix/sysv/linux/generic/wordsize-32/fxstatat.c: Ditto for
	fxstatat.
	* sysdeps/unix/sysv/linux/generic/wordsize-32/lxstat.c: Ditto for
	lxstat.
	* sysdeps/unix/sysv/linux/generic/wordsize-32/xstat.c: Ditto for xstat.

	* sysdeps/unix/sysv/linux/generic/wordsize-32/fxstat64.c: New file.
	* sysdeps/unix/sysv/linux/generic/wordsize-32/fxstatat64.c: New file.
	* sysdeps/unix/sysv/linux/generic/wordsize-32/lxstat64.c: Make __lxstat
	an alias of __lxstat64 if XSTAT_IS_XSTAT64 is set to non-zero.
	* sysdeps/unix/sysv/linux/generic/wordsize-32/xstat64.c: Ditto for
	__xstat.
